Investigating nanoplastics in tampons

Our biomedical researchers have raised awareness of the health and environmental impact of tampons by investigating how nanoplastics are introduced into the body, helping consumers to make better decisions.

students looking into microscopes

Improving career progression for BAME doctors

We uncovered the barriers to career progression for Black and Minority Ethnic doctors in the NHS in research from our Business School and made detailed, evidence-based recommendations for improve recruitment and retention of talent. 

two students in a large dark studio looking into display of large camera

Helping young people into screen industries 

As leaders in the Creative Campus Network and the Mayor of London’s Creative Skills academy, we are helping thousands of young people into the screen industries - including many from disadvantaged and underrepresented backgrounds.

Reimagining north London neighbourhoods

The KilburnLab initiative, driven by our School of Arts, is reimagining disused community spaces to improve the north London neighbourhood through 44 major projects by our creative students

green farming land

Talking about sustainability in Dubai 

Ahead of hosting the UN Climate Change Conference COP28, our Dubai campus organised For the Love of the Planet to find student-driven solutions to the issues of sustainable fashion, food sustainability and the circular economy.  

6 students walk in front of the sheppard library on middlesex university campus hendon

Supporting young students during the pandemic

Our Digital Campus programme engaged underrepresented students from 11 to 14 with online learning during the global pandemic, and won us the 2022 WhatUni Student Choice Award for Outreach and Widening Participation.
